Understanding Average Yield
Average yield is a fundamental concept across various business and financial domains. In finance, it can refer to the average income generated by a bond, stock, or mutual fund over several periods. For example, a fixed income instrument’s average yield would reflect its coupon payments relative to its price over its life or a specific timeframe.
Beyond finance, average yield is critical in manufacturing and agriculture. It measures the average output of a production line, a crop per acre, or the usable material from a raw input. This operational perspective directly correlates with efficiency performance and resource utilization.
The concept extends to service industries as well. For instance, in marketing, the average yield could relate to the average number of successful engagements or sales generated per campaign, often linked to the conversion rate. Such metrics are vital for optimizing strategies and resource allocation.
Formula (If Applicable)
The general formula for calculating Average Yield depends on the context:
For Financial Instruments (e.g., bonds over multiple periods):
Average Yield = (Sum of Annual Yields) / (Number of Years)
For Production or Process Output:
Average Yield = (Total Output) / (Total Input)
Or, if calculating the average of a series of specific yields:
Average Yield = (Yield_1 + Yield_2 + ... + Yield_n) / n
Real-World Example
Consider a manufacturing company producing widgets. Over five consecutive months, their production line yielded the following percentages of usable product from raw materials: 92%, 94%, 90%, 95%, and 93%. To find the average yield for this period, the company would sum these percentages and divide by five.
Calculation: (92 + 94 + 90 + 95 + 93) / 5 = 464 / 5 = 92.8%.
This 92.8% average yield indicates the consistent effectiveness of their production process. It allows management to set benchmarks and identify any significant deviations in subsequent periods.
